Deep Foundation Installation in Fredericksburg, VA
Deep foundation installation is a specialized service used to provide stability and support for a variety of construction projects, including new home builds, additions, or large structures. This process involves installing deep, sturdy supports such as piles or drilled shafts into the ground to reach stable soil or bedrock, ensuring that the structure above remains secure over time. Property owners typically request this service when facing challenging soil conditions, increased load requirements, or when building on uneven or expansive land, all of which require a reliable foundation to prevent settling or shifting.
Before requesting deep foundation installation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, the types of foundations suitable for their site, and the impact on their property. It’s important to consider factors such as soil composition, water table levels, and the size and weight of the structure being supported. Clear communication about these details helps determine the most appropriate foundation type and ensures the stability and longevity of the construction.

Deep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require deep foundation installation? Deep foundations are often needed for large structures, additions, or uneven soil conditions to ensure stability and support.
How do deep foundations improve building stability? They transfer the load of the structure to deeper, more stable soil layers, reducing the risk of settlement or shifting.
What are common types of deep foundations used in construction? Common types include drilled shafts, piles, and caissons, each suited for different soil conditions and project needs.
